KELLER v. BD. OF EDUC. OF JONESBORO

No. 78-152.

68 Ill. App.3d 7 (1978)

385 N.E.2d 785

CORLISS KELLER et al., Plaintiffs-Appellants, v. BOARD OF EDUCATION OF JONESBORO SCHOOL DISTRICT 43, Defendant-Appellee.

Appellate Court of Illinois — Fifth District.

Opinion filed December 29, 1978.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Hogan and Jochums, of Murphysboro, for appellants.

Feirich, Schoen, Mager, Green and Associates, of Carbondale, for appellee.


Judgment affirmed.

Mr. JUSTICE EBERSPACHER delivered the opinion of the court:

Plaintiffs Corliss and Gladys Keller filed a two-count complaint in the circuit court of Union County against defendant Board of Education.
